support system

Here is something that I will touch upon that I wish someone had better prepared me for... clinicals are overwheming enough but it can be a lot more rough if you don't have a strong support system. Most of us went to these clinical sites without family and were in places where we didn't have friends or family nearby. Although having the didactic portion and beginning clinicals is exciting, I don't feel that the excitement is enough to overcome the sense of isolation you begin to feel after a period of time. I can honestly say that if it weren't for keeping in constant touch with those classmates I was closest with, I feel I would have gone insane. There is only so much family members and (non-perfusion) friends can do to listen and hear you vent... it seems to make a world of difference when you talk with a classmate(s) who is going through parallel situations with you at their respective site.
